xsetwacom — Change settings for Wacom pen tablets at runtime. More information: <https://manned.org/xsetwacom>.

List all the available Wacom devices. The device name is in the first column:
xsetwacom list


Set Wacom area to specific screen. Get name of the screen with xrandr:
xsetwacom set "{{device_name}}" MapToOutput {{screen}}


Set mode to relative (like a mouse) or absolute (like a pen) mode:
xsetwacom set "{{device_name}}" Mode "{{Relative|Absolute}}"


Rotate the input (useful for tablet-PC when rotating screen) by 0|90|180|270 degrees from "natural" rotation:
xsetwacom set "{{device_name}}" Rotate {{none|half|cw|ccw}}


Set button to only work when the tip of the pen is touching the tablet:
xsetwacom set "{{device_name}}" TabletPCButton "on"
